In the aftermath of a tumultuous year, Fiona Winslow finds solace in the decaying grandeur of Wurimbirra, the rambling family estate on Australia’s east coast. Intent on restoring it – despite her mother’s objections – Fiona discovers the keys to not only the dilapidated country mansion, but a secret buried for generations. When a book, The Midnight Estate, catches her attention, Fiona is plunged into a tale that mirrors her own life – a story of love, loss and betrayal. She dismisses the similarities as coincidence, but as she’s drawn deeper into the story, the lines between fiction and reality blur, and Fiona must ask herself: how well does she know her own family?
